Meaning

a modern American respelling of Antoine, the French form of Anthony, from the Roman family name Antonius, whose own meaning is disputed

Shape drawn from US Social Security baby-name records. Antione peaked in the 1970s and the 2000s in nearly equal measure.

When you meet Antione

Most people given the name Antione in the United States were born between 1970 and 1999. The Antione you meet today is most often in his 30s or 40s.

Estimated from US Social Security birth registrations and typical lifespans; a rough guide, not a rule.
